Abstract: | Abstract: The Υ(1S)µ +µ − invariant-mass distribution is investigated for a possible exotic meson state composed of two b quarks and two b quarks, Xbbbb . The analysis is based on a data sample of pp collisions recorded with the LHCb detector at centre-of-mass energies √ s = 7, 8 and 13 TeV, corresponding to an integrated luminosity of 6.3 fb−1 . No significant excess is found, and upper limits are set on the product of the production cross-section and the branching fraction as functions of the mass of the Xbbbb state. The limits are set in the fiducial volume where all muons have pseudorapidity in the range [2.0, 5.0], and the Xbbbb state has rapidity in the range [2.0, 4.5] and transverse momentum less than 15 GeV/c.
